摘要
带宽的保证是三轴陀螺漂移测试转台(以下简称三轴转台)伺服系统设计的主要困难,从使用的角度出发,要求转台伺服系统有较大的带宽,以使三轴转台有较快的响应速度,对干扰有较强的抑制能力,提高三轴转台的跟踪精度,但一些客观因素使带宽指标受到限制,其中机械台体的谐振对带宽的影响是决定性的,本文所讨论的三轴转台动力学模型,是三轴转台控制系统设计的依据。
The main problem of the design of three-axis gyro drift test table servo system is the bandwidth. In application, large bandwidth of turning table will be the required for fast response, powerful anti-jamming and accurate tracking. Some objective factors limit the performances ofbandwidth, especially the resonance of the mechanism. In this paper, the dynamics modeling on three-axis gyro drift test table is the basic design of control system.
